North Marion unfortunately couldn't capitalize on their home-field advantage in their season opener. They came up short against the Interlachen Rams on Tuesday, falling 23-9. The Colts haven't had much luck with the Rams recently, as the team has come up short the last three times they've met.

Avree McCubbin led a balanced group of hitters, going 3-for-4 with two doubles and two RBI. The dominant performance gave her a new career-high in doubles. Another player making a difference was Olivia Pierce, who scored a run and stole a base while going 3-for-4.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. North Marion will host West Port at 6:30 p.m. on Thursday. As for Interlachen, they will look to take advantage of their home field for the first time this season as they take on Buchholz at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day.
